## Notice

North Lanarkshire Council (the "Council") have already established a Flexible Framework Agreement (see https://www.publiccontractsscotland.gov.uk/search/show/search_view.aspx?ID=SEP427200) with multiple external learning Contractors to deliver vocational and skill-based interventions across a variety of subject areas. . The aim of this Framework is to enhance the employability skills and post school pathways that will better equip our young people for the world of work. A significant focus of this framework will be to ensure adequate specialist provision is available for our schools and programmes supporting pupils from priority and target groups. . The original Framework was setup for a duration of 4 years, with the included options for Tenderers to apply to the framework in years 2, 3 and 4. This notice is for Entry Point 2, which is is applicable for any potential provider/provision that is not already on the Framework. . The framework will not include vocational and skills-based interventions delivered by further education colleges/universities or any provision delivered under school college partnership arrangements. . This contract award procedure is being carried out in accordance with The Public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2015, Regulation 74.

### Lot Information

Lot 1

The following information is intended to give potential Tenderers an overview of the high level requirements. . The primary aim of this framework is to enhance the curricular offering linked to young people's employability skills and post school pathways, that will better equip our young people for the world of work. . The offering will focus on the following areas: -Universal Offer - Mainstream Pupils -Additional Offer - ASN Pupils -Intensive Offer - Vulnerable Pupils . Desirable subject areas for these pupils include however is not exhaustive: -Acting & Theatre Performance -Automotive Engineering -Beauty Care -Civil Engineering -Construction -Creative Digital Media -Dance -Digital Game Development -Early Learning & Childcare -Employability Skills -Engineering -Food & Drink Technology -Hairdressing -Health & Safety -Health & Social Care -Hospitality -It Hardware -IT Software -Make Up Artistry -Music Technology -Professional Cookery -Rural, Horticultural & Outdoor Skills -Scientific Technologies -Sensory Arts -Sound Production -Sports Development -Uniformed Service . Tenderers may make proposals for courses in one or more subject areas if they are an approved/accredited centre within a recognised skills sector and have delivery staff/trainers with relevant qualifications to deliver to school pupils within their sector. . Contractors must be available to deliver courses during the Council's academic year: August - June. Provision will range from full year courses to shorter bespoke interventions taking place over a school term. .
